Output 333ffca40d73afb69135699d82f045d85212f6fd8ab6c96fe47a3786a9da745a:7

value
290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f853dfbb748550f99835e79cab595a0122bb40 OP_EQUAL
address
3Jjd6L8S2frk9whEgznLR5EuAem1Ry6MZE
transaction
333ffca40d73afb69135699d82f045d85212f6fd8ab6c96fe47a3786a9da745a
confirmations
436027
spent
true